在数字化时代,网络安全问题日益凸显,了解自己网络的弱点,及时修复漏洞,是保障信息安全的重要一环。端口扫描是网络安全检测中的一项基本技术,通过扫描网络中的端口,可以发现潜在的安全风险。今天,就让我来教大家一招,轻松下载并使用一款实用的端口扫描开源软件,帮助你检测网络漏洞。
选择合适的端口扫描工具
首先,我们需要选择一款合适的端口扫描工具。市面上有很多端口扫描软件,但开源的端口扫描工具通常功能强大且免费。以下是一些流行的开源端口扫描工具:
- Nmap(Network Mapper):Nmap 是一款功能强大的网络扫描工具,可以用来扫描网络上的主机和端口,发现开放端口和服务,甚至可以检测操作系统类型。
- Masscan:Masscan 是一款高速端口扫描工具,它可以在短时间内扫描大量主机和端口,适合对大型网络进行快速扫描。
- Zmap:Zmap 是一款基于内存的快速网络扫描工具,它的扫描速度非常快,适合进行大规模的网络扫描。
下载与安装
以 Nmap 为例,以下是下载和安装的步骤:
- 访问 Nmap 的官方网站:https://nmap.org/
- 下载适合你操作系统的版本。例如,对于 Windows 用户,可以选择下载 Nmap WinPcap 版本。
- 运行安装程序,按照提示完成安装。
使用端口扫描工具
安装完成后,我们可以开始使用端口扫描工具。以下是一个使用 Nmap 扫描本地网络的简单示例:
nmap 192.168.1.0/24
这条命令会扫描本地网络中的所有 IP 地址,并显示每个 IP 地址上开放的端口。
分析扫描结果
扫描完成后,Nmap 会生成一个详细的报告,其中包含了每个 IP 地址上开放的端口信息。以下是一些关键点:
- 开放端口:检查哪些端口是开放的,这些端口可能正在运行潜在的不安全服务。
- 服务版本:了解每个端口运行的服务版本,这有助于确定是否存在已知的安全漏洞。
- 操作系统指纹:Nmap 可以尝试识别扫描主机的操作系统类型,这有助于进一步分析潜在的安全风险。
修复网络漏洞
根据扫描结果,你需要采取以下措施修复网络漏洞:
- 关闭不必要的端口:关闭不必要的开放端口,以减少攻击面。
- 更新软件:确保所有运行在开放端口上的软件都保持最新版本。
- 配置防火墙:配置防火墙规则,以防止未授权的访问。
通过以上步骤,你就可以轻松地使用端口扫描开源软件检测网络漏洞,从而提高网络安全。记住,网络安全是一个持续的过程,需要定期进行扫描和更新,以确保网络的安全。
